public interface ItemType extends Serializable
Saxon assumes that apart from AnyItemType (which corresponds to item()
and matches anything), every ItemType will be either an AtomicType, a NodeTest,
or a FunctionItemType. User-defined implementations of ItemType must therefore extend one of those
three classes/interfaces.

In fact the concept of "supertype" is not really well-defined, because the types form a lattice rather than a hierarchy. The only real requirement on this function is that it returns a type that strictly subsumes this type, ideally as narrowly as possible.
